The New Zealand Constitution Act [1852]: together with correspondence between the Secretary of State for the colonies and the Governor-in-Chief of New Zealand in explanation thereof

Schedule A. — Province of Auckland. — Description of Districts

Schedule A.

Province of Auckland.

Description of Districts.

1.

Schedules.

The City of Auckland, comprises the East Town Ward, the Middle Town Ward, and the West Town Ward, of the Borough of Auckland.
2.The Suburbs of Auckland, comprise the Suburban EastWard, the Suburban South Ward, and Suburban West Ward, of the Borough of Auckland.
3.The Pensioner Settlements District, comprises so much of the sites of the several Villages of Onehunga, Panmure, Otahuhu, and Howick, as are delineated on the Plans hereunto annexed, coloured Blue.
4.The Northern Division, comprises so much of the Province of Auckland not included in the above-mentioned districts as is included between a line drawn through the centre of the entrance into Manakau Harbour, in an easterly direction to the Southern extremity of the Epsom Road on the beach at Onehunga, thence along the centre of the Epsom Road as far as the Bridge in Me page 115 chanics' Bay, thence in a North East direction across the Harbour of Waitemata to the East Point of the North Head, thence to the South Point of the Island of Motutapu, thence to the North Point to Cape Colville, and thence in an Easterly direction and a straight line drawn from the mouth of the River Wariara, on the East Coast in a Westerly direction to the junction of the Wairoa and Kaihou Rivers, and thence in a straight line to the Manaho Point on the West Coast, the Boundaries of the said district being particularly marked on the Plan hereunto annexed.
5.The Southern Division, comprises so much of the Province of Auckland not included in the above-mentioned districts, or any of them, as lies between the Southern boundary of the Northern division, and the Southern boundary of the Province, being particularly delineated on the Plan hereunto annexed.
6.The Bay of Islands, comprises so much of the Province of Auckland as lies to the Northward of the Northern division, and as delineated on the Plan hereunto annexed.
